A substantial part of a stunning Grade 2* listed Georgian manor house with a private garden, garaging, use of communal grounds and an 8 acre private paddock. EPC Band: F

Situation - The property is situated within the parish of Rattery, Rattery being one of Devons oldest villages and situated on the old travellers road from Kingsbridge to Bristol. The property is set within the beautiful Marley estate enjoying a gated entrance opening to 11 acres of beautiful parkland with wooded walks including a tennis court.

The nearby village of South Brent has a wide range of local shops and amenities including a health centre, dental surgery, fantastic primary school, three churches and two public houses. Secondary education can be found in the nearby towns of Ivybridge, Totnes and Ashburton and school buses to all 3 destinations pick up Marley entrance.

The bustling Medieval market town of Totnes is approximately 6 miles away and has a wider range of facilities which include a secondary school, a leisure centre/swimming pool, a unique High Street with many individual shops and boating opportunities on the River Dart

Description - Marley South is a superb principle wing of Marley House, which was converted in the mid-1990s to create two large houses and a number of apartments. Marley South enjoys some of the original stunning reception rooms with glorious southerly and easterly views over the extensive grounds. The property retains much of the Georgian architecture with large floor to ceiling sash windows with working shutters, large fireplaces with marble surrounds, ornate detail around the door frames and beautiful friezes on the ceilings.

The original property on the Marley Estate once dated back to the mid-1500s until 1711, when the original house was partially demolished and subsequently rebuilt in the 18th and 19th centuries. For most of the 20th century a community of Bridgettine nuns occupied the property before being converted in the 1990s into two large houses and a number of apartments. The Estate has a large area of communal grounds, including a hard tennis court, parkland and a lake, which is available for use by all of the residents of the 17 dwellings, which form a private community at Marley House.

Stags Totnes office is not hard to find, located in The Granary, an imposing historic stone building, on Coronation Road. Totnes is a charming market town, built at the head of the River Dart's estuary in South Devon. It has good communications, being accessible via the A38 from Exeter, just 22 miles to the east. The town is acknowledged as a thriving New Age centre, where musicians, artists, natural health practitioners and craftspeople live and work with great success. A market is held twice a week, selling antiques, musical instruments, second-hand books, hand made clothing and local organic products. In short, not for nothing was Totnes voted the capital of New Age chic by Time magazine. With its numerous attractive listed buildings and ancient history, Totnes is a tourist hot spot and attracts a growing number of visitors annually. It has many distinctive features such as the Eastgate, an arch spanning the main street, Totnes Castle, a Norman edifice owned by English Heritage, the late medieval Church of St Mary and the Elizabethan House Museum, one of many authentic Elizabethan merchant's houses.
